Energy dispersive X-ray diffraction (EDXRD) techniques are applied to study the development of crystalline phases during the synthesis of microporous materials. We present data for both zeolite A and AlPO-5 systems. We explore the effects of template concentration and of temperature. The measured activation energy for zeolite A of similar to 58 kJ mol(-1) accords well with that observed for other silicate systems. The kinetics revealed by our study accord with the nucleation/growth model of the Avrami-Erofeev treatment.
